ELM043200 Equivalent & Substitute Parts Reference

Part Overview

The ELM043200 is a 4-position wire-to-board terminal block manufactured by Amphenol PCD, designed for angled PCB mounting with 0.200" (5.08mm) pitch spacing. This component is classified as Active product status and serves applications requiring screw-cage clamp termination with through-hole installation. Substitute parts are identified when equivalent electrical ratings, mechanical compatibility, and functional characteristics align within the allowed parameter specifications for this terminal block category.

Substitute Part Grouping Explanation

Substitute parts for the ELM043200 are qualified based on the following critical parameters that determine functional interchangeability:

Mandatory Matching Parameters:

  • 4 positions per level
  • 0.200" (5.08mm) pitch spacing
  • 300 V voltage rating
  • Through-hole mounting type
  • Screw-cage clamp wire termination
  • Side interlocking feature
  • Black or equivalent color housing

Allowable Variations:

  • Current rating: Substitute parts may exceed the 10 A minimum (17.5 A acceptable)
  • Wire gauge range: Substitute parts may accommodate extended ranges (12-30 AWG acceptable when 12-28 AWG is required)
  • Mating orientation: Angled configurations at different angles (35° acceptable as functional equivalent)
  • Housing material: Polyamide (PA66) acceptable as alternative to Polybutylene Terephthalate (PBT)
  • Operating temperature range: Extended ranges acceptable (-40°C ~ 105°C acceptable when 105°C is required)

Engineering Selection Recommendations

Both substitute parts (1546074-4 and 282847-4) maintain Active product status and meet or exceed the electrical and mechanical specifications of the ELM043200. Selection between the main part and substitutes is determined by the following factors:

Compliance Considerations:

  • ELM043200: RoHS Compliant
  • 1546074-4: ROHS3 Compliant with REACH Affected status
  • 282847-4: ROHS3 Compliant with Vendor Undefined REACH status

Current Capacity: Substitute parts provide 17.5 A rating compared to the main part's 10 A rating, allowing use in applications with higher current demands within the same form factor.

Wire Gauge Accommodation: Substitute parts accept 12-30 AWG wire, extending compatibility to 30 AWG compared to the main part's 12-28 AWG specification.

Housing Material: The main part uses Polybutylene Terephthalate (PBT), while substitutes use Polyamide (PA66). Material selection depends on thermal and chemical resistance requirements specific to the application environment.

Color Coding: 1546074-4 maintains black housing consistent with the main part. 282847-4 uses green housing, which may be relevant for circuit identification or application-specific color standards.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Can 1546074-4 or 282847-4 be used as direct replacements for ELM043200?

A: Yes, both parts meet the mandatory substitution criteria: 4 positions, 0.200" (5.08mm) pitch, 300 V rating, through-hole mounting, and screw-cage clamp termination. The 35° mating angle is functionally equivalent to the angled configuration of the main part.

Q: What is the difference between 1546074-4 and 282847-4?

A: Both parts are electrically and mechanically identical. The primary difference is housing color: 1546074-4 is black, and 282847-4 is green. Operating temperature specification is provided for 1546074-4 (-40°C ~ 105°C) but not specified for 282847-4.

Q: Are the substitute parts compatible with the same PCB footprint as ELM043200?

A: Yes. Both substitute parts share identical pitch (0.200" / 5.08mm), position count (4), and through-hole mounting type, ensuring PCB footprint compatibility.

Q: Do the substitute parts support the same wire gauge range?

A: The substitute parts support an extended range of 12-30 AWG compared to the main part's 12-28 AWG. This means 30 AWG wire can be accommodated by substitutes but not by the main part.

Q: What is the significance of the higher current rating (17.5 A) in the substitute parts?

A: The substitute parts are rated for 17.5 A compared to the main part's 10 A. This allows their use in higher-current applications while maintaining the same physical form factor and pitch spacing.

Q: Are there compliance differences between the main part and substitutes?

A: The main part is RoHS Compliant. Both substitutes are ROHS3 Compliant. Additionally, 1546074-4 is marked as REACH Affected, while 282847-4 has Vendor Undefined REACH status. Compliance requirements should be verified against specific application and regional regulations.

Q: Can housing material differences affect performance?

A: The main part uses Polybutylene Terephthalate (PBT), while substitutes use Polyamide (PA66). Material selection depends on thermal stability, chemical resistance, and mechanical property requirements of the specific application environment.
